Hi drmjbly and welcome to MySwissAlps!
You can book your tickets to Jungfraujoch with the Swiss Travel Pass and/or STP Flex here. There is no need to buy tickets for your children as they are covered by the Swiss Family Card – they don’t require any other ticket.
You can also wait until the day of or day before (at any rail station) and buy your tickets once you know the weather looks good and the trip up to the top will be worth it.

Hi drmjbly,
The Happyrail page mentions Swiss Travel Pass only after selecting Jungfraujoch. However, this ticket is valid for Swiss Travel Pass Flex as well (on a travel day). Actually both passes are nearly the same thing, except for the ability to pick your travel days as you like with the Swiss Travel Pass Flex.

Hi drmjbly,
If you prefer guided tours you’d better book in advance. “In advance” can also be just one day before, as you will receive a voucher through e-mail if you book through viator.com. Of course the chance of tours and dinner cruises being booked out increases as the date approaches.
If you prefer to visit the Rhine Falls on your own then pre-booking is not required. You can just go there using your Swiss Travel Pass and buy entrance tickets on the spot. Your Swiss Travel Pass can easily be printed at home as explained by Lucas. It will save you time.
